Output 670255c8bc25b6b25dd23160a48601e1dd8af9d4be76ef8a52e2338e9a9eae3d:1

value
592450442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ff4dcc89cd08d727e60b56a3af4e5ee229e0ce2a OP_EQUAL
address
3QxwS2bGituf24GwMjFSwCK7JW3YChHL9H
transaction
670255c8bc25b6b25dd23160a48601e1dd8af9d4be76ef8a52e2338e9a9eae3d
spent
true